- The distance between La Tuque, Qc, Canada and Biskra, Algeria is approximately 7,254 km or 4,507 mi.
- To reach La Tuque, Qc in this distance one would set out from Biskra bearing 312.5° or NW and follow the great circles arc to approach La Tuque, Qc bearing 244.7° or WSW .
- La Tuque, Qc has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as Biskra has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h).
- La Tuque, Qc is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Biskra is in or near the subtropical desert biome.
- The annual average temperature is 18.2 °C (32.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.9 °C (21.4°F) more in La Tuque, Qc.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 798.2 mm (31.4 in) more which is equivalent to 798.2 l/m² (19.59 US gal/ft²) or 7,982,000 l/ha (853,329 US gal/ac) more. About 7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 13.1° lower in La Tuque, Qc than in Biskra.
